Exclusive: An exceptional estate in the heart of Saint-Venant— blending history, art, and nature.

Located on the banks of the Lys, facing a marina and just 100 meters from the main square, this rare and unexpected estate is set within a remarkable historic environment.

Built starting in 1880, this majestic manor house offers approximately 560 m² of living space. Meticulously preserved and restored to a high standard, it blends period charm with contemporary comfort. With a renewed slate roof, renovated facades, and double-glazed windows, the property is in excellent condition.
On the ground floor, a beautiful entrance hall leads to a study, a small sitting room, a large drawing room, a kitchen, and a scullery, while a corridor provides access to two dining rooms. The upper floors feature nine bedrooms and six bathrooms, offering ample accommodation for guests.

The property also includes a unique outbuilding: “La Poudrière,” a 250 m² house and studio converted in a loft style, featuring spacious living areas, bedrooms, and a wellness area with a spa. This distinctive property holds the national “Pôle d’Excellence Rurale” (Rural Excellence Hub) designation.

The park, a magnificent landscaped setting, is renowned for its exceptional qualities:
- A private, enclosed, and secure 2,000 m² pond—fed by the canalized Lys River—created from the site of the original Vauban moats.
- Remarkable trees and rare plant species from various continents; the garden is officially certified and listed (CNPJ France).

Steeped in history, the estate notably hosted the headquarters of the Indian Army, the Portuguese Army, and the war headquarters of the Commander-in-Chief of the British and Commonwealth forces. Today, it holds the national ”Lieu de mémoire 14/18” (World War I Memorial Site) designation.
